Premium: $0 for most people (because they paid Medicare taxes long enough while working - generally at least 10 years). This is sometimes called “premium-free Part A.” If you don’t qualify for a premium-free Part A, you might be able to buy it. In 2025, the premium is either $285 or $518 each month depending on how long you or your spouse worked and paid Medicare taxes. |

*Lifetime Reserve Days - an additional 60 days of inpatient hospital coverage that a Medicare beneficiary can access after using the standard 90 days of inpatient care within a benefit period, essentially providing a lifetime pool of extra hospital days to use if needed; these days can only be used once during a person's lifetime
